A highly sought-after and beautiful hanging plant, the variegated Ceropegia Linearis Merel commonly known as a string of spades has beautiful spades-shaped leaves with pink and white variegation.
Ceropegia is a truly beautiful species of trailing plant that belongs to the family Apocynaceae. Found natively in Australia and Southern Asia but the most impressive species that we have brought into our home are from Africa growing wildly in Zimbabwe, Swaziland, and South Africa.
Classed as evergreen succulents, these plants are perfect for beginners. They are easy to care for and relatively fuss-free while being truly rewarding houseplants.

While most people fall in love with these plants for their delicate and pretty foliage they can also produce gorgeous blooms of unusual-looking semi-carnivorous flowers. They are often small and dainty, protruding themselves from the vine, topped with an unusual umbrella-like canopy. The flowers are what first caught the eye of Carl Linnaeus who first described this genus way back in 1737.

**Q: How often should I water my Variegated Ceropegia Linearis Merel to keep it healthy?**
A: Water your plant thoroughly only when the soil is completely dry, typically every 1-2 weeks depending on environmental conditions. Overwatering can cause the leaves to swell and burst, so it’s crucial to let the soil dry out between waterings.
**Q: My home doesn’t get much direct sunlight. Will the Variegated Ceropegia Linearis Merel still thrive?**
A: Yes, this plant is quite adaptable and prefers bright, indirect light. It can thrive in locations with good morning or late afternoon sunlight but should be protected from harsh midday sun. A spot near a window that gets filtered light or a well-lit office are ideal settings.
**Q: Is the Variegated Ceropegia Linearis Merel suitable for homes with pets?**
A: Absolutely! This plant is pet-friendly and safe for homes with cats and dogs. However, it’s still advisable to place it out of reach if your pets are known to chew on plants, as it is not intended for consumption.
☀️ Light
☀️☀️▫️ (Medium)
Position your Variegated Ceropegia Linearis Merel in a spot where it can enjoy bright, indirect sunlight. Morning or afternoon light is ideal, avoiding the harsh midday sun to prevent scorching its lovely leaves.
💧 Water
💧▫️▫️ (Low)
Like many succulents, this plant requires minimal watering. Allow the soil to completely dry out before watering again. Overwatering can cause the leaves to swell and burst, so be cautious and ensure good drainage.
🌡️ Temperature
🌡️🌡️▫️ (Average)
Variegated Ceropegia Linearis Merel thrives in typical home temperatures, ideally between 18°C to 24°C. Avoid placing it near draughty windows or heat sources to maintain a stable environment.
💦 Humidity
💦💦▫️ (Moderate)
This plant is quite adaptable but prefers moderate humidity levels. Average room humidity is sufficient, but a boost during dry winter months can be beneficial. Avoid overly humid conditions as it may lead to fungal issues.
🪴 Repotting
Repot your plant every 2-3 years or when you notice it has outgrown its pot. Use a well-draining potting mix specifically designed for succulents or cacti to ensure the healthiest growth.
🐾 Pet Friendliness
This plant is pet-friendly, making it a worry-free choice for households with curious cats and dogs.
✅🪴 Recommended Locations at Home
Hang your String of Spades in bright kitchens, living rooms, or any space with good natural light. Its trailing nature makes it perfect for high shelves or hanging baskets where its vines can elegantly cascade down.
